    Pasqyrë e produktit: The Modern Impact Crushers Processing Plant

    This equipment category encompasses primary, dytësore, and tertiary impact crushers configured as complete processing circuits. The operational workflow follows a proven sequence:

    1. Përgatitja e ushqimit — Vibrating grizzly feeder removes fines and controls material flow into the crusher inlet
    2. Primary reduction — Highspeed rotor (400–700 RPM) propels material against stationary breaker plates, achieving initial size reduction through impact energy
    3. Secondary crushing zone — Material rebounds between rotor and adjustable aprons, further reducing particle size through repeated impact
    4. Shkarkimi i produktit — Sized material passes through the discharge opening; undersized particles exit via the lower screen deck
    5. Closedcircuit option — Oversize material returns via conveyor for additional crushing passes

    Fusha e aplikimit: Ideale për gur gëlqeror, dolomiti, zhavorr, beton i ricikluar, and mediumhard minerals with compressive strength up to 250 MPa. Suitable for stationary and mobile installations.

    Kufizimet: Nuk rekomandohet për materiale shumë gërryese (silica content above 15%) or clayrich feeds exceeding 8% moisture content, as these conditions accelerate wear and reduce throughput.

P5: How does the overload protection system work in practice?
When uncrushable material (p.sh., armaturë çeliku, dhëmbët e ekskavatorit) hyn në dhomë, hydraulic pressure spikes. The system releases the aprons within 0.5 sekonda, allowing the object to pass through. The crusher automatically resets once the obstruction clears, zakonisht brenda 60 sekonda.
